Hsp90A - helping to fold a wide variety of signal transduction proteins Heat-shock protein 90 (Hsp90) is a conserved ATP-dependent chaperone with diverse cellular functions. Hsp90 is ubiquitously expressed but is further induced upon cellular stress such as heat-shock or nutrient deprivation. Hsp90 is essential for the... Read full blog post. |
